Zebra P1058930-097A ZebraNet Wireless Print Server

Overview

The Zebra P1058930-097A is a ZebraNet wireless print server designed to add network connectivity and wireless printing capabilities to compatible Zebra thermal printers. This print server enables secure, reliable printer communication across enterprise warehouse, logistics, and retail environments. The P1058930-097A supports 802.11n wireless connectivity, allowing printers to connect to existing network infrastructure without requiring hardwired Ethernet connections. This flexibility supports mobile printing workflows and reduces installation complexity in dynamic facility layouts.

Key Features

  • 802.11n Wireless Connectivity: Delivers robust wireless networking at 2.4 GHz and 5 GHz bands for reliable printer communication across warehouse and distribution facilities
  • ZebraNet Print Server Architecture: Purpose-built for Zebra thermal printer integration, enabling seamless network printer discovery and job routing
  • Network Protocol Support: Supports standard TCP/IP networking, allowing integration with existing enterprise print management systems and job queuing infrastructure
  • Multi-Printer Environment: Enables centralized print server functionality for organizations operating multiple Zebra printers across different zones or departments
  • Wireless Security: Supports WPA2 and enterprise-grade wireless encryption standards for secure print data transmission
  • Plug-and-Play Deployment: Simplified installation process reduces IT resource requirements and accelerates network printer provisioning
  • Compact Form Factor: Small footprint allows flexible mounting near printers or centralized network closet placement
  • Standard Network Management: Compatible with common printer management protocols and web-based configuration interfaces
  • Cross-Platform Compatibility: Works with Windows, macOS, and Linux print environments via standard printer drivers
  • Enterprise Print Queue Support: Manages printer queue operations and job prioritization in high-volume printing environments

Integration & Compatibility

The P1058930-097A integrates directly with compatible Zebra thermal printer models, providing wireless networking without replacing existing printers. The device connects to standard enterprise network infrastructure and is compatible with Windows print servers, CUPS-based Linux systems, and macOS printer sharing. Organizations can deploy this print server in warehouse management systems (WMS), point-of-sale (POS) environments, and logistics facilities where label printing and shipping document output require mobile or flexible placement.

I've evaluated the Zebra P1058930-097A during several warehouse modernization projects where clients needed to eliminate printer cable runs and enable flexible label printing across multiple zones. This print server delivers straightforward wireless integration without requiring printer replacement—a significant cost advantage when refreshing network infrastructure.

Technical Highlights:

  • 802.11n Wireless Backbone: The dual-band 802.11n support ensures adequate bandwidth for label printing workflows even in RF-congested facility environments. The 2.4 GHz and 5 GHz options provide flexibility around existing WiFi deployments.
  • Zebra Printer Ecosystem: As a native Zebra solution, the P1058930-097A eliminates compatibility questions and driver configuration complexity. Zebra thermal printers recognize this server natively through ZebraNet discovery protocols.

Deployment Considerations:

  • Verify wireless signal strength at all printer locations before final placement. Warehouse metal racks and concrete walls can attenuate 5 GHz performance; 2.4 GHz provides longer range but experiences more interference from other devices.
  • Configure WPA2 security immediately upon deployment and integrate with your network authentication system (Active Directory or equivalent) to control print server access in multi-user environments.

For organizations running Zebra printers across distributed warehouse zones or temporary staging areas, this print server eliminates the infrastructure burden of hardwired connectivity while maintaining print job reliability. It's a practical choice for logistics operations where printer placement flexibility and rapid deployment matter as much as technical sophistication.
